Why this page earns most

You are not losing these. You never hear about them.

Somebody planning a birthday, a wake, a launch or a work do searches, shortlists the three venues whose sites explain hire, and emails them. A venue with nothing to read never makes the list.

The frustrating part is that it is silent. There is no missed call to return. The booking simply goes to whoever had a page explaining it.

A room with a stage and a PA is worth more than a room. Say so somewhere.
